Italian luxury fashion brand Miu Miu has opened a new boutique at Hong Kong's K11 Musea, according to a report by Inside Retail Asia. The store is located in the upscale shopping destination in Tsim Sha Tsui.
K11 Hong Kong CEO Horace Lam said the opening aligns with the mall's strategy of strengthening its appeal to luxury shoppers. The move reflects Miu Miu's continued expansion in Asia, particularly in the competitive Hong Kong luxury market.
The boutique adds to K11 Musea's roster of high-end brands, reinforcing its position as a key destination for affluent consumers in the region. The opening comes as luxury spending in Hong Kong shows signs of recovery.
